EarthDayiscelebrated(被庆祝)on22Aprileveryyear.Onthisday,somepeoplewilllistentospeechesabouttheenvironment.Otherswillhelpcleanuptheircommunities(社区).Yourparentsmaystopdrivingtheirair-pollutingcarsforoneday.

TheideaforEarthDaycamefromanAmericanman.Hewasworriedaboutthepollutionandthehealthofplantsandanimals.Theideaquicklybecamepopularandon22April1970,thefirstEarthDaywascelebratedintheUS.Atlast,EarthDaybecameaglobalcelebration.In1990,200millionpeoplefrom140countriestookpartinenvironmentalactivitiessuchasfestivals,clean-ups,andplantingonEarthDay.

Today,therearemanykindsofpollutioncaused(使发生)byhumansandthisisbadfortheEarth.Amongthese,themostimportantkindisglobalwarming.Andthereisathreat(威胁)tosomeanimals,cleanwater,forestsandsoon.ManycountrieshavepassedlawstoprotecttheEarth,butthere’salotwecandoonourowntomaketheEarthasaferandcleanerplace.

TheMid-AutumnFestivalisapopularfestivalinChina.ItiscelebratedonAugust15thinChineselunarcalendar(农历).AndthestoryofChang’eFlyingtotheMoonisthemosttouchingoneabouttheMoonduringtheMid-AutumnFestival.

ItissaidthatHouyishot(射击)downnineofthetenSuns.Agoddessgavehimsomemedicine.Themedicinecouldmakepeoplewhodrankitliveforever.Houyiwantedtodrinkitwithhiswife—Chang’e.PangMengwasabadmanandhewantedthemedicine,butChang’edrankitallinahurry.ThenshebecamelightandflewuptotheMoon.HouyiwassadandputsomefruitandcakesinthegardenonafullMoonnight.Fromthenon,wehaveatradition(传统)ofwatchingtheMoonandeatingmooncakesontheMid-AutumnFestivalnight.
